Job Description

Arcadis is seeking a Highway Design Engineer to join their Transportation group in New York, NY. The role involves engineering design, data analysis, and project management, requiring strong communication skills and a self-motivated attitude. This position offers opportunities for growth and can be performed remotely or in-office.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in civil engineering or a closely related field
  • 2-3 years of related work experience outside of school
  • EIT Certification
  • Knowledge of fundamental transportation standards
  • Familiarity with state and FHWA design standards, guidelines, and policies
  • Proficient in MS Office tools such as Excel, Word, PowerPoint, and Access
  • Experience with computer programs such as MicroStation, Geopak, ArcGIS, InRoads, various CAD, OpenRoads Designer

Responsibilities

  • Engineering design including geometric design of highways and streets, rail design, drainage design, and completion of construction engineering and inspection tasks
  • Complete transportation planning reports, roadway safety studies, and general traffic engineering projects
  • Collect, compile, and analyze data including traffic, highway, and crash histories
  • Assist in the development of models, figures, reports, and engineering plans for designs
  • Prepare construction plans and project displays
  • Assist in roadway design including roadway alignments, cross-sections, drainage, maintenance of traffic, and erosion and sedimentation control
  • Prepare cost estimates, reports, and technical memos
  • Collect field data, which could include conducting field observations
  • Infrastructure projects related to water resources, such as levees, floodgates, hydraulic structures, erosion prevention and sediment control, and other stormwater projects
  • Prepare memorandums that summarize analysis work
